The two stores annually rank in the nation’s top three money raisers for Ronald McDonald House Charities. And the Dwarte family believes that is because of the effort from staff and the Illawarra community’s enormous generosity.
Glenn Dwarte said all four of his family’s stores were busy as were all the other McDonald’s in the Illawarra.
He said there was no doubt people came out especially to support the great work Ronald McDonald House does for families of sick or injured children.

Mr Dwarte said one thing he had noticed this year was a large number of people just giving there $5, $10, $20 and $50 notes as straight out donations into the buckets in store for the cause. “And people can still make donations that way tomorrow”.
He said the McHappy Day socks had been particularly popular this year
“We ran out of the socks at 11am,” he said.
“We have been selling them for the last two weeks. We still had plenty in the morning but they were soon all gone.”
Three years ago McDonald’s Warrawong raised the most money of any restaurant in Australia.
Then two years Warilla beat Warrawong to raise the most.
Last year Warrawong raised the most money for NSW and the ACT.
And finished second in Australia.
